What is CogVideoX v1.5?

CogVideoX v1.5 is the latest open-source AI video generation model from Zhipu. The model includes two versions: CogVideoX v1.5-5B and CogVideoX v1.5-5B-I2V. The 5B series models support generating 5-10 second videos at 768P resolution and 16 frames per second. The I2V model can handle the conversion of images to videos of any aspect ratio. Combined with the CogSound audio model, which will soon be available for internal testing, it can automatically generate matching AI audio effects. The model shows significant improvements in image-generated video quality, aesthetic performance, motion realism, and complex semantic understanding. Zhipu AI has open-sourced CogVideoX v1.5, and its code can be accessed via GitHub.

Main features of CogVideoX v1.5

  • High-definition video generationIt supports generating 10-second, 4K resolution, 60-frame ultra-high-definition videos, providing a high-quality visual experience.
  • Any size scaleThe I2V (Image-to-Video) model supports the generation of videos of any size and aspect ratio, adapting to different playback scenarios.
  • Video generation capabilitiesCogVideoX v1.5-5B focuses on text-to-video generation, which can generate corresponding video content based on text prompts provided by the user.
  • Multi-channel outputThe same command or image can generate multiple videos at once, increasing creative flexibility.
  • AI videos with sound effectsCombined with the CogSound audio model, it can generate audio effects that match the visuals, enhancing the overall viewing experience of the video.
  • Improved video qualityThe capabilities of image-generated videos have been significantly enhanced in terms of quality, aesthetic presentation, motion coherence, and semantic understanding of complex cue words.

Technical Principles of CogVideoX v1.5

  • Data filtering and enhancement:
    • Automated filtering framework: Develop an automated filtering framework to filter video data lacking dynamic connectivity and improve the quality of training data.
    • End-to-end video understanding modelThe CogVLM2-caption model is used to generate accurate video content descriptions, improving text understanding and instruction compliance capabilities.
  • 3D Variational Autoencoder (3D VAE):
    • Video data compressionBased on 3D VAE, video data is compressed to 2% of its original size, reducing training costs and difficulty.
    • Temporal causal convolutionThe model employs a context-parallel processing mechanism based on temporal causal convolution to enhance its resolution transfer capability and sequence independence in the temporal dimension.
  • Transformer architecture:
    • Three-dimensional integrationThe independently developed architecture integrates the three dimensions of text, time, and space, eliminates the traditional cross-attention module, and enhances the interaction between text and video modalities.
    • 3D full attention mechanismBased on the 3D full attention mechanism, the implicit transmission of visual information is reduced, thus lowering the complexity of modeling.
  • 3D Rotational Position Encoding (3D RoPE):3D RoPE enhances the model's ability to capture inter-frame relationships over time, establishing long-term dependencies in videos.
  • Diffusion model training framework:
    • Quick TrainingWe construct an efficient diffusion model training framework and use parallel computing and time optimization techniques to achieve rapid training of long video sequences.
    • arbitrary resolution video generationBy drawing inspiration from the NaViT method, the model can handle videos of different resolutions and durations without cropping, thus avoiding the biases caused by cropping.

Application Scenarios of CogVideoX v1.5

  • Content creationGenerate personalized short video content for social media platforms, and in film and video production, generate special effects scenes or preview videos.
  • Advertising and MarketingQuickly generate engaging video ads based on product characteristics to improve ad appeal and conversion rates. Customize video content for different user groups to achieve precise marketing.
  • Education and trainingGenerate educational videos to help students better understand complex concepts and theories.
  • Games and entertainmentGenerate dynamic background videos or story animations for games to enhance the gaming experience.
